The future of the US economy: What is behind Bidenomics?
According to a report by www.rnd.de,
Economic policy plays a crucial role in the current US election campaign. President Joe Biden's team is now promoting the term “Bidenomics” to illustrate its economic goals. Biden plans to invest in infrastructure, education and the middle class, tax the super-rich more heavily and support people with low incomes. This is in contrast to the old economic policy “Reagonomics,” which relied on the trickle-down effect and advocated tax cuts for the rich.
The proposed measures could have a significant impact on the market and the financial industry. Greater taxation of the super-rich could change income distribution and influence investor confidence. However, investments in the middle class and the labor market could lead to strengthening domestic demand and stimulate economic growth.
The public's reaction is also important. Although Biden is selling his economic policy as a success, surveys show that Americans are skeptical. The acceptance of his measures and the general mood towards the economy could have a significant impact on investment behavior and economic development in the USA.
